Medical Writer Job Opportunity – Key Responsibilities
- Compile, write, and edit clinical and regulatory medical documents with moderate supervision
- Draft protocols, clinical study reports, investigator brochures, and patient narratives
- Review SAPs and TFL specs for consistency and accuracy
- Perform online literature reviews and ensure adherence to ICH-E3, SOPs, and client templates
- Collaborate with biostatistics, regulatory affairs, data management, and medical affairs teams
- Monitor project budgets and timelines, and communicate updates
- Contribute to continuous learning and professional development
- Minimal travel (<25%) required
Medical Writer Job Opportunity – Qualifications
Required:
- Postgraduate in Life Sciences (Preferred: M.Pharm, PharmD)
- Experience in one or more: Clinical Trial Disclosure, Regulatory Medical Writing, Safety Narrative Writing
- Familiarity with CTD drafting and document QC processes
Preferred:
- Hands-on experience with ClinicalTrials.gov, EUCTR, and US FDA disclosure platforms
- Excellent communication and document review skills
